Karen A. Lindberg nee Wander, age 76, of Brookfield, Beloved wife of the late Charles A. Lindberg; loving mother of Jeff Lindberg, Jerry (Jan) Lindberg, Eric (Cindy) Lindberg and Lisa (Dave) Straza; dear grandmother of Bill, Derrick, Matthew, Kevin, Jarod, Kayle and Morgan; devoted sister of Arnette (Rich) Rotan; fond aunt of many. Visitation Monday, December 29, 2014, 3 P.M. to 8 P.M. and Tuesday, 30, 2014, 10:30 A.M. at Hitzeman Funeral Home Ltd., 9445 West 31st Street, Brookfield. Funeral Tuesday 11:00 A.M. Interment Clarendon Hills Cemetery. Memorials appreciated to Epilepsy Foundation [1], 8301 Professional Place Suite 200, Landover, MD. 20785. Information 708-485-2000 or www.HitzemanFuneral.com [2]
